Federal health inspectors cited LAUREL MANOR HEALTHCARE AND REHABILITATION CENTER in STRATFORD, NJ for a deficiency under regulatory tag F-F0700 during a standard health inspection conducted on 2025-08-28.
Category: Quality of Life and Care Deficiencies
The facility was found deficient in the following area: Try different approaches before using a bed rail. If a bed rail is needed, the facility must (1) assess a resident for safety risk; (2) review these risks and benefits with the resident/representative; (3) get informed consent; and (4) Correctly install and maintain the bed rail.
Scope/Severity Level E: pattern, no actual harm with potential for more than minimal harm.
While no actual harm was documented, there was potential for more than minimal harm to residents.
This was one of 6 deficiencies cited during this inspection of LAUREL MANOR HEALTHCARE AND REHABILITATION CENTER.
Correction Status: Deficient, Provider has date of correction.
The facility reported correction as of 2025-09-25.
